Related: Editorials & Other Articles, Issue Forums, Alliance Forums, Region ForumsRomney has NOT been vetted....
The Republicans are about to nominate someone who still has a lot of secrets and uncovered information hidden from public view. He still has not released his income tax statement. Nobody knows what he is really worth? Some estimate his worth is about $250 million dollars? Maybe it is more? Maybe it is less?
But how did he make his money? He says he helped to create over 100,000 jobs? What are the names of the businesses that created these jobs? Is he a vulture capitalist, making money off money, or is he a venture capitalist? And what is the real difference?
Romney's competitors are starting to drop by the wayside. Huntsman is due to drop out today and Rick Perry cannot be far behind. That would leave Gingrich, Santorum, and Paul still in the race. So long as the field is divided in such a way, Romney will continue to receive a plurality of the vote. But what happens if all the conservative votes or independent votes go to one opponent? Would Romney be able to get 50%? So far, he has not been able to crack 40%.
Of course, when Romney is running against Obama in the general, the Republicans will say that all these charges have already been vetted and explored and nothing was discovered. As we can see, that is not true. And that is good for President Obama and the Democrats.
